I think we all have to wait to see how these guys play in pre-season.

With Ted standing pat at the ILB position, signing Peppers, holding on to Mike Neal, I am betting there will not be many situations where The Packers actually have Hawk and Jones/Lattimore or whoever ends up being the listed "starting" ILBr's on the field at the same time.

With so many teams using 3 sometimes 4 WR sets, and using the so called "hybrid" TE, H-Back, whatever term you want to use, I see The Packers dropping an extra Safety in(hello M. Hyde), or using Peppers on the inside.

The Packers base 3-4 defense, IMO, will not be seen much this year, and maybe Bradford will show he can be that LB who can move around, but I think this year he will be asked to do what he has shown he does best.....Rush The QB!!!!

StarrMax nailed it. The Packers have a plan on defense that I cannot wait to see unveiled. All the information seems to point an increased use of sub-packages, guys moving around, and the defense as a whole becoming more versatile in their packages.

All indications from the team is that the players will start training at the position with the least amount of transition from what they did in college. After they show the ability to play that position, they will consider moving them around and/or trying other positions.

They did this with Brad Jones when they moved him from OLB to ILB, and most of us assume they will do the same with Bradford.
